'''WCSV''' is an American ([[AM Broadcasting|AM]]) [[radio station]] licensed by the [[Federal Communications Commission|FCC]] to serve the community of [[Crossville, Tennessee]] on the frequency of 1490 [[kilohertz|kHz]]. The station license is assigned to Main Street Media, LLC. WCSV-AM) airs a [[Sports Talk]] format.

The [[FCC]] first licensed this station to begin operations on August 20, 1968 using callsign WCSV.<ref name=fcchistory>{{cite web|url=https://licensing.fcc.gov/cgi-bin/prod/cdbs/forms/prod/getimportletter_exh.cgi?import_letter_id=51358|publisher=Federal Communications Commission|title=FCC History card for WCSV}}</ref>
